Welcome

Hervey Bay Photography Club was established in 2005, and provides a meeting place where photography enthusiasts can pursue an interest in photography, learn from each other, and experiment with new photography techniques and practices. Members support and help each other to become better photographers in whatever genre they are interested in. Guest speakers, workshops, group shoots, practical nights, and special events abound in our calendar every year.

If you are thinking about joining we welcome you to attend three meetings at no cost to get a feel of what we do and who we are, before committing to membership. This allows you an opportunity to observe a club competition, view the Digital Projected Images or Prints submitted for that competition by members, and hear critiques of those images from a judge.

We are affiliated with the Photographic Society of Queensland (PSQ), which allows our members to compete in interclub competitions with other clubs affiliated to the PSQ. Photographic honours can be won through competition, and our members are encouraged to enter competitions which can give them credits towards photographic honours.

HBPC AFFILIATED EXTERNAL COMPETITIONS:

Coinciding with our February – This is Australia monthly competition is the theme for this year’s Australia Cup. Member’s will soon be invited and asked to submit their images to a competition on the HBPC website where a panel of 3 judges will then choose the best 20 images to represent HBPC; max of 2 images per member. Stay tuned for more info around the end of our February competition to enter your images.

Here are the entry details for your Australia Cup images:

Theme: THIS IS AUSTRALIA: Any image that shows a flavour of life in Australia including landscapes, people, events and places including architecture, birds and animals.

Images may be taken in any of the Australia’s territories.

Images must be a single capture as captured by the camera.

Images must not be “composite images’ that combine subjects or elements from different scenes – replacing a background or sky, for example.

HDR, focus stacking etc that has been performed in camera is permissible.
